Vehicle navigation system and methods for incorporating user preferences into same
First Claim
1. A vehicle navigation system providing a travel route to a user based on traffic information transmitted by a remote location, comprising:
- a navigation device including a processor, a memory unit, and a receiver adapted to receive the traffic information transmitted from the remote location; and
an owner link device enabling manual entry of a commute preference by the user and operatively coupled to said navigation device to transmit the commute preference thereto; and
wherein, said processor calculates the travel route based at least in part on the commute preference and the traffic information.

Abstract
Traffic information, including traffic flow information and traffic incident information, obtained through a traffic management system for providing and facilitating the exchange of traffic information between a remote location and a vehicle may be presented to a user on a user display in the vehicle. The traffic information may be presented to the user in several circumstances, either as cued by the user, or automatically presented by the traffic management system. The present invention discloses a vehicle navigation system for providing personalized traffic information to a user of the vehicle navigation system and methods for the same. The personalized traffic information is based at least in part on user preferences, either manually input by the user or automated by the vehicle navigation system.

15. A vehicle navigation device providing a travel route to a user and receiving traffic information from a remote location, comprising:
-
a processor;
a receiver operatively coupled to said processor and adapted to receive the traffic information from the remote location;
a visual display screen operatively coupled to said processor and having touch-sensitive pads enabling user entry of a commute preference; and
a memory unit operatively coupled to said processor and adapted to store the commute preference;

18. A method for providing personalized traffic information to a user of a vehicle navigation system that receives traffic information from a remote location, comprising the steps of:
-
(a) receiving a commute preference from the user;
(b) receiving traffic information from the remote location;
(c) calculating a travel route, based at least in part on the commute preference received in said step (a) and the traffic information received in said step (b); and

26. A method for providing traffic information to a user of a vehicle navigation system that receives traffic information from a remote location, comprising the steps of:
-
(a) establishing a commute pattern of the user;
(b) receiving traffic information from the remote location, based at least in part on the commute pattern established in said step (a);
(c) calculating a travel route, based at least in part on the traffic information received in said step (b); and
